1.2550 is a high-alloyed cold work tool steel known for its excellent wear resistance, high hardness, and good dimensional stability. It belongs to the group of high-alloyed chromium-molybdenum-vanadium steels and is commonly used in the manufacturing industry for producing cutting tools, forming dies, and other cold work applications.
Chemical Composition:
| C(%) | Si(%) | Mn(%) | Cr(%) | W(%) | V(%) | P(%) | S(%) |
| 0.55-0.65 | 0.50-0.70 | 0.15-0.45 | 0.90-1.20 | 1.80-2.10 | 0.10-0.20 | ≤0.030 | ≤0.030 |
Properties:
1.High Wear Resistance: 1.2550 steel exhibits excellent wear resistance due to its high alloy content, making it suitable for applications involving abrasive wear and heavy loads.
2.High Hardness: Through proper heat treatment, 1.2550 steel achieves high levels of hardness, ensuring long-lasting cutting performance and dimensional stability.
3.Good Toughness: Despite its high hardness, 1.2550 steel retains good toughness, reducing the risk of fracture or failure during use.
4.Dimensional Stability: The alloy composition of 1.2550 steel provides it with good dimensional stability, ensuring consistent performance and accuracy in machining operations.
Applications:
1.Cutting Tools: 1.2550 steel is commonly used for manufacturing cutting tools such as knives, blades, and shear blades used in cutting and shaping various materials, including metals, plastics, and rubber.
2.Forming Dies: It finds application in the production of forming dies used for cold forming and shaping operations, such as bending, drawing, and extrusion.
3.Punching Tools: It is employed in the manufacturing of punching tools used for perforating or stamping sheet metal, plastics, and other materials.
4.Cold Work Applications: Due to its high hardness and wear resistance, 1.2550 steel is utilized in various cold work applications requiring precision machining and dimensional accuracy.
Heat Treatment:
Annealing: Heat uniformly at 750-800°C (1382-1472°F), hold for sufficient time, then slowly cool in the furnace to below 600°C (1112°F) for complete annealing.
Quenching: Preheat slowly to the austenitizing temperature of 850-880°C (1562-1616°F), then quench rapidly in oil or air to achieve full hardness.
Tempering: Immediately after quenching, temper at 180-220°C (356-428°F) for 2 hours, followed by air cooling to obtain the desired combination of hardness and toughness.
